ILIS has acquired Spapens Fresh Food
July 2024 — The wholesaler, Spapens Fresh Food, has been acquired by DEBOECKFOODS SA/ILIS.
For over 30 years, ILIS has specialized in the distribution of fresh, ultra-fresh and frozen products to hotel, restaurant and catering (HoReCa) professionals in Wallonia, Belgium and Northern France. It is a family business which offers over 8,000 products at more than 2,500 points of sale, including global brands and its own brand Snaky. The company operates four distribution centers and nine cash and carry stores.
Founded in 1952, Spapens Fresh Food is a food wholesaler selling over 3,000 products, including charcuterie, dairy products and frozen foods to its customers.
Our role in the transaction
Oaklins’ team in Belgium acted as the exclusive buy-side M&A advisor to the shareholders of ILIS.
